Analysis
Bahamas recorded 0.0015 t per person for total fibre furnish — production, per capita in 2024.
That represents a change of down 0.5% on the previous year and up 452.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, total fibre furnish — production, per capita in Bahamas peaked at 0.0044 t per person in 2016 and was at its lowest, 0.0003 t per person, in 2015.
That places Bahamas 98th out of 129 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Total fibre furnish — Production div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Total fibre furnish — Production ÷ Population, total
Computed from
- Total fibre furnish — Production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ations
- Population, total World Population Prospects, United Nations (UN)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
